BeNa Culture Collection
info@bncc.com
pCDNA3.1(+)
380426
pET22b-NPM1(human)
391036
pRL-TK
390540
pUC118 plasmid
353865
pRS403
353608
pET-32a(+)-E-protein plasmid
354678